Registered Charity CHY15011
Donegal Pet Rescue (DPR) was formed in the year 2000 to address the problem of unwanted, abandoned & neglected dogs & cats & to respond to issues of Animal Cruelty across County Donegal.
The charity is under the patronage of well known Donegal-born businessman Sir Gerry Robinson (pictured here with his dogs).
We are a voluntary, non-profit organisation, committed to the rescue & re-homing of dogs & cats.
We are also one of 200 organisations in 66 countries which are formally associated with the RSPCA International. All of these organisations share the aims of promoting animal welfare and preventing cruelty to animals.This enables us to receive advice, support & guidance from the RSPCA International. We do not receive funding from them.
We rely solely on the dedication & hard work of volunteers & heavily on public donations to fund our work.
